Cosumnes River Health Sciences & Services Associate’s Program Diversity

In the most recent graduating class, 22% of health sciences & services associate’s degrees went to men and 78% went to women.

Cosumnes River gender breakdown of Health Sciences & Services Associate's degree grads

The largest share of health sciences & services associate’s degree graduates at Cosumnes River are Asian. Roughly 33% of graduates fell into this category.

The following table and chart show the ethnic background for students who recently graduated from Cosumnes River College with a associate’s in health sciences & services.

Ethnic diversity of Health Sciences & Services majors at Cosumnes River College
Ethnic Background Number of Students
Asian 6
Black or African American 0
Hispanic or Latino 6
White 5
Non-Resident Aliens 0
Other Races 1
